Moogle1 wrote: | What exactly is going wrong with the level editor? It doesn't seem like it would be incredibly difficult. |
Yea, that's what I thought. I have it set up, to record a number (that corresponds to a tile piece) in a variable that corresponds to a tile place. That works fine, aside from a few bugs I suppose. The problem is when I go to load the map. The load feature doesn't work the way it should.
In all honesty I really haven't given it the attention it deserves. I've been focusing on the rest of the game. I don't really plan to scrap this. If anything I may just limit it to 1 created map at a time.
( see the problem is that when you pick which map to load some of the tiles don't appear, some of them appear as the wrong ones, and sometimes the whole map just doesn't appear at all. I'm pretty sure it stems from having too may variables with almost the same name flying around. Reducing the map creator to 1 map should fix it. Then the player can just store custom maps in .sav files. And perhaps share them.) |
